Coconut Rice Dessert Bars
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 0 Minutes
Cook Time: 20 Minutes
Ready In: 20 Minutes
Servings: 12
Delicate dessert or appetizer, coconut rice is a mainstay of many Asiatic cooking styles. This variation is a sweet, delicate bar much like pressed sushi. It is finished lightly with ginger, making it perfectly balanced fro either appetizers or desserts. Read more . Also good warm.
Ingredients:
1 can (14 oz) coconut milk
1 small to medium coconut
3 cups short grain white rice (pref. sushi rice, i use nishki')
1/3 cup powdered sugar (or to taste)
chilled cooling trays
1 tsp ginger, powdered or pulverized
Directions:
1. Drain and reserve coconut water from coconut, You may wish to filter it.
2. Prepare rice as directed, substituting coconut water for 1 1/3 cup of regular water called for on package directions.
3. Separate coconut flesh from hard outer shell. Divide in half and set aside.
4. Dissolve powdered sugar into canned coconut milk, set aside.
5. While rice is cooking, take half of coconut meat and grate to superfine.
6. Grate remaining half in fine to small grate.
7. While rice is still warm, add canned coconut milk and powered sugar,combining gently but thoroughly.
8. Next, add the superfine grate coconut flesh.
9. Combine thoroughly and form into 1x3 bars on chilled cooling trays.
10. Press some of the small grate coconut flesh onto the top of each bar. Dust each lightly with ginger. Serve.
